Output 07efedae462c8150407f918d9f97ea64615e23d495c2bbd9a98d82b2977a9d18:3

value
17522278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c79edf2163627c8cd6c19110de6c7caad09a993b OP_EQUALVERIFY OP_CHECKSIG
address
1KCVnmUPvUpX8wwqHQRqCuBRwoiDT1mWVJ
transaction
07efedae462c8150407f918d9f97ea64615e23d495c2bbd9a98d82b2977a9d18
spent
true